Vn the mIp t.f Koine," (aitl llo.liu ( hium-lf, "I mn Iran tjuil. All ii Kifr. pH. TIi Nitli cation i aa goo! it lotlli-tl, it J if I can pay them th price agrro.l, the Triuro Cardinal ran arcure me a majority f nin voices in the conclave. Our (icnrml is with me ; the tloulta of Cartliiml Malipiori nro at an end, or have found no echo. Yet I urn ii( t quite easy, with regard to the reported correspondence hetween Father d'Aigrigny and Mulipiori. I have not been ablo to intercept any of it. No mat tor : that noWier'a btitiueas j settled. A little patienco and he will be wipod out." Here the pale lips were con tractod by one of those frightful niniles, which gave to Hodin's countenance so diabolical an ex preusion. After a pause, he resumed "The funeral of the freethinker, the philanthropist, the work man's friend, took place yester day at St. Herein. Francis liar ly went off in a fit of ecstatic delirium. 1 had his donation, it is true ; but this is more cer tain. Everything may be dis puted in this world ; the dead dispute nothing," Koilin remained in thought for some moments ; then he added, in n gravo tone : 'There remain this red-haired wench and her mulatto. This is the twenty-seventh of May j the first of June approaches, and these turtle-doves still seem invulner able. The princess thought she had bit upon a good plan, and I should have thought so too. It was a good idea to mention tho discovery of Agricola Jlaudoin in the madcap's room, for it made the Indian tiger roar with savage jealousy. Yes : but then the dove began to coo, and hold out her pretty beak, and the foolish tiger sheathed his claws, and rolled on the ground before ber. It's a pity, for there was uofne sense in the scheme." Itodin began again to walk, biting his nails with an air of deep thought. For some mo ments, such was the tension of his mind, large drops of sweat stood on his yellow brow, lie walked up and down, stopped, stamped with his foot, now raised his eyes as if in search of an inspiration, and now scratch ed his head violently with his left hand, whilst he continued to gnaw the nails of the right. Then, j ielding to a movement of enthusiasm, which was hardly natural to him, the Jesuit ex claimed, with rapture : "Oh, the passions I the passions 1 what a magical instrument do thoy form, if you do but touch the keys with a light, skilful, and vigorous hand I Yes, that word is the germ of an idea, that, like the oak, lifts itself up towards heaven, for the greater glory of the Lord such as they call Him, and such as I would assert Him to bo, should I attain and I shall attain for these misera- t if lmtt titi lt j tM lik t ! ! Tit Mi nt. lite ntupid blioUl tr rath- r, tb illtd, bhwed, udotaM diot! Tbry think they dive r uibfd u, wbni thry any to Ha men of tb c bun Ii : 'You tk tb tpititiml, but will keep the !einHrl !' Oh, thir eon neirnc or their modcutv in- pire them well, when it bids them not meddle with spiritual tlii ties I They abandon the tpirilual I they denpise it, they will have nothing to do with it oh, the venerable asses I they do not see, that, even as they go straight to the mill, it is by the spiritual that wo go straight to the temporal. As if the mind did not govern the body ! They leave us the spiritual that is, command of the conscience, soul, heart, and judgment the spiritual that is, tho distribu tion of heaven's rewards, and punishments, and pardons without check, without control, in the secrecy of tho confession aland that dolt, the temporal, has nothing but brute matter for his portion, and yet rubs his paunch for joy. Only, from lime to time, ho perceives, too late, that, if ho has the body, we have tho soul, and thut the foul governs tho body, and-so the body ends by coming with us al8o-to the great surpriBO of Muster Temporul, who stands staring with his hunds on his paunch, and says : 'Dear me is it posnible?' " Then, with a laugh of savago contempt, Hod in began to walk with great strides, ami thus con tinued : "Oh I let me reach it let me but reach tho place of Sixtus V. and tho world shall sco (one day, when it awakes) what it is to have tho spiritual power in hands like mine in the hands of a priest, who, for fifty years, has lived hardly, fru gaily, chastely, and who, were he pope, would continue to live hardly, frugally, chastely 1" Rodin became terrible, as he spoke thus. "No matter," said he, recovering his coolness : "I shall know presently who is there, I must write at onco to Jacques Dumouliu, to come hither immediately. He served me well, with regard to that little girl in the Rue Clovis, who made my hair stand on end with her infernal Horanger. This time, Dumoulin may serve me again. I have him in my clutches, and he will obey me." Rodin sat down to his desk, and wrote. A few seconds later, some one knockqd at tho door, which was double locked, quite contrary to the rules of the or der. Hut, sure of his own influ ence and importance, Rodin, who had obtained from the General permission to be rid for a time of the inconvenient com pany of a socius,ofton took upon himself to break through a number of the rules. A servant entered, and delivered a letter to Rodin. Before opening it, the latter said to tho man : "What cairiageis that which just ar rived ?" 'Itcomis from Rome, fath er," answered the servant, bow ing. "From Rome 1" said Rodin, hastily; and, in spite of himself, a vague uneasiness was sxprcss- ed in his countenance. The letter ran as follows ; "I tend a despatch to inform your reverence of a fact which! is perhaps more singular than important. After the funeral of M. Francis Hardy, the collin, which contained his remains, had been provisionly deposited in a vault beneath our chapel, until it could be removed to tho cemetery of the neighboring town. This morning, when our people went down into the vault, to make the necesHary prepara tions for the removal of the body tho coffin had disappear ed." "That is strauge, indeed," said Rodin, with a start. Then ho continued to read : "All search has hitherto been vain, to discover the authors of the sacrilegious deed. The chapel being, as you know, at u distanco from the house, they wero nblo to effect an entry without disturbing us. We have found truces of u four-wheeled carriage on tho damp ground in tho neighborhood ; but, at some little distanco from the chape, these, murks uro loet in the it! II nntin'l t f4 : '"I.Mfklly, tb fllih.nl f dlb it jnit rotml, I M fi r dot tor from rtaiopft, to Tb tlotmlioii it thrfofe h and valid in rrr trirrt, but I think it tt to Inform your lienr of what bat happen aceordingly, etc., etc." After a moment's re flection, Uodin said to himoelf ; "ll'Aig rigny is right in bis remak ; it is more aiugular than Import ant. Ht ill. it makes one think. We mutt have an eye to this amiir." Turning towards tho servant, who had brought him the letter, Rodin gave him the note hehad just written to Ninny Moulin, and said to him : "Let this let ter be taken instantly to its address, and let tho bearer wait for an answer." "Yes, futher." At tho moment the servant left the nom, a rev- erend father entered, and said to Rodin, "Father Caboccini of Rome has just arrived, with a mission from our General to your reverence." At these words, Rodin's blood ran cold, but he maintained his immovablo calmness, and said simply, "Where is FutherCaboc- cini ?" "In the next room, father." "Beg him to walk in, and leave us," said the other. A second after, Father Caboc cini of Rome cnterod tho room and was left alone with Rodin. To be Continued.
